WHO WE ARE

Jacqueline P. Crawford
                           Executive Director

Jacqueline Crawford was appointed Executive Director of Newark Preschool Council in February 2008. She has more than 20 years of experience in a variety of teaching, government and management positions.

She began her career as a teacher after completing a bachelor’s degree in Elementary Education from Hampton University, Hampton Virginia and a masters' degree in Education from Howard University, Washington, DC.  Jackie began to dedicate her efforts to youth and families, as a teacher in the District of Columbia Public Schools, Baltimore City Public Schools, where she served as team leader in what was then the innovative concept of “team teaching in open-spaced classrooms” for second grade students. 

By 1980, Ms. Crawford had moved to New Jersey where she continued her interest in children and families. She gained New Jersey State Certification as a teacher of the handicapped, teacher of elementary school and teacher of nursery school.  After teaching elementary children with special needs for three years in the Newark, Ms. Crawford became convinced that she could make a difference in the lives of many of the children in the community if she could discover more ways of reaching families with children at preschool age.  She has devoted the rest of her career to this goal.   (more)

Education
Teaching, Learning, and Making a Difference

Children from one of Newark Preschool Council’s Head Start classes at E T Bowser had an opportunity to show what they have learned about math through the medium of song and movement at a special reception at NJPAC for James Rohr, Chief Financial Officer and CEO of PNC Bank.  PNC Bank and the PNC Foundation have given generously to NPC in two distinct ways:  PNC Foundation’s Grow Up Great initiative founded by Mr. Rohr has granted money directly to Newark Preschool Council to improve mathematics education in all Head Start classes and they have supported arts education at NJPAC which in turn sends their performance artists to some of our classrooms.  Ms. Boyd’s class at ET Bowser is happily served by both grants.  NJPAC’s artists work with teachers to enhance curriculum goals into the arts education and on this day, the children’s performance was based on math concepts.

PNC Grow Up Great 
We have received a grant from PNC Bank that will help us enhance our math instruction in all of our Head Start classrooms.

" PNC Grow Up Great " focuses on mathematics instruction.  It seeks to enhance math curriculum content, increase teacher's opportunities for professional development, help parents partner with classroom teachers with home activities that mirror what is learned in school, and ultimately to positively impact the math outcomes for children.
